This monster makes itself known on the battlefield, measuring in at almost 5 kilometers in diameter, this massive structure houses vast numbers of Covenant. Aswell as having the living/training facilities to house an entire invasion force, they are equiped with thousands of Covenant Automated Drones that can assemble a Covenant Ship in minutes. This is a very costly process though and one that should only be used if the Colony Ship is under direct attack.
